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#5A957E belongs to the Spring Green Color Family, featuring Low Saturation and Light brightness. The mix behind it: rgb(90, 149, 126) — 35.3% red, 58.4% green, 49.4% blue; the print equivalent is CMYK 23 / 0 / 9 / 42. Curious how these numbers work? Read our RGB color codes guide.

#5A957E is a softly toned minty spring green that feels open and friendly. It is a natural fit for versatile mid-ground roles, from cards to secondary buttons. In The Official Register of Color Names it is a near neighbor of Wintergreen Dream (#56887D).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Grey Teal (#5E9B8A) and Dusty Teal (#4C9085).

The recipe behind #5A957E is rgb(90, 149, 126), with green as the dominant ingredient. Accessibility-wise, black text works best on #5A957E: 6.0:1 contrast (passing WCAG AA) versus 3.5:1 for white. #5A957E has no official name yet. #5A957E color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Complementary color schemes

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Split complementary color scheme

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Analogous color scheme

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Triadic color scheme

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Tetradic color scheme

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
